Notes excerpt — Quillpad wiki access review

Went through the role-based access setup: editors can still see archived spaces, which surprised everyone. Agreed to split "archive-read" into its own role and audit group memberships quarterly. Admin role stays limited to two people, promise. Flagging this for the security review queue. Point person for the RBAC cleanup:

account owner for hahig-fahag: Pelael Istax Novys

# Occupancy feed for the Bryndale garage — yes, reviewer, this is a
# bit hacky. We poll the gate sensors every 10s and write deltas,
# not absolutes, so the nightly job reconciles drift. Retry logic
# lives in poller.py; don't duplicate it here. The feed writes to
# the occupancy store, connected via the line below.

database URL for bahop-yagep: mssql://sildor_svc:35ha7jz@db-fb6d.nelvrodyn.example:5432/casath

Document Transport — Signed Contracts

Scope: movement of executed contracts between the Marlowe Street and Estbrook offices.

Rules: originals only travel in sealed opaque folders. Log each folder in the transit register before dispatch. No contracts leave via standard mail. Only the approved courier, Fenholt Secure Transit, may carry them. Receiving office confirms seal integrity on arrival and countersigns the register within one hour. Never split a contract set across two runs. At hand-over to the courier, apply the instruction below.

dispatch memo: the istwyn norwyn courier leaves the lamael kaswyn briwyn tamix jorael gorix zoreth holir ledger at gate 3079 under passcode 677723

The tax-rate lookup cache in the Breva checkout service worries me. Entries are keyed only by region code, so a stale or poisoned entry would apply the wrong rate to every order in that region until expiry. Please verify: TTLs are short enough to bound exposure, negative lookups aren't cached, and the refresh path revalidates against the signed rate feed rather than trusting upstream blindly. Also confirm eviction is size-bounded so an attacker can't churn the keyspace. Current cache settings for review:

limits module of yagaf-yajef:
RATE_LIMITS = {
    "novwyn": 950,
    "wenath": 428,
    "prawyn": 413,
    "gorvan": 539,
    "praael": 870,
    "drumir": 113,
    "gordor": 439,
}